			<content type="html"><![CDATA[<div class="quotebox"><cite>Dave455 wrote:</cite><blockquote><p>oh, I was thinking it was integer only.&nbsp; D&#039;oh!</p></blockquote></div><p>There is an actual formula for doing this so you don&#039;t have to guess. </p><p>New Steps/mm = (Old/Current steps/mm) x [100 / (measured distance filament traveled)]</p><p>You can also use,</p><p>(expected length* x current steps per mm) / actual length = new steps per mm</p><p>This is the one I use. </p><p>I actually made a spread sheet where I just plug in the required values and it spits out the new setting.</p>]]></content>

			<content type="html"><![CDATA[<div class="quotebox"><cite>Dave455 wrote:</cite><blockquote><p>Ok, I wasn&#039;t clear, the nozzle is the 0.4mm one that came with he printer.&nbsp; The setting in IIIP Cura is [and always has been] set to 0.4mm.</p></blockquote></div><p>Cool and what is your filament diameter set for in Cura? Like I said it should not be 1.75. It should be an average of about ten measurement taken over several meters of the filament and it is never 1.75. Even 1.74 or 1.76 makes a big difference in the end results.</p>]]></content>
